- // test_array.cpp
- // (C) Copyright 2002 Robert Ramey - http://www.rrsd.com .
- // Use, modification and distribution is subject to the Boost Software
- // License, Version 1.0. (See accompanying file LICENSE_1_0.txt or copy at
- // http://www.boost.org/LICENSE_1_0.txt)
- // should pass compilation and execution
- #include <fstream>
- #include <cstdio> // remove
- #include <boost/config.hpp>
- #if defined(BOOST_NO_STDC_NAMESPACE)
- namespace std{
- using ::remove;
- }
- #endif
- #include "../test/test_tools.hpp"
- #include <boost/preprocessor/stringize.hpp>
- //#include <boost/preprocessor/cat.hpp>
- // the following fails with (only!) gcc 3.4
- // #include BOOST_PP_STRINGIZE(BOOST_PP_CAT(../test/,BOOST_ARCHIVE_TEST))
- // just copy over the files from the test directory
- #include BOOST_PP_STRINGIZE(BOOST_ARCHIVE_TEST)
- #include <boost/detail/no_exceptions_support.hpp>
- #include <boost/archive/archive_exception.hpp>
- #include <boost/serialization/nvp.hpp>
- #include "../test/A.hpp"
- #include "../test/A.ipp"
- struct array_equal_to //: public std::binary_function<T, T, bool>
- {
- template<class T, class U>
- bool operator()(const T & _Left, const U & _Right) const
- {
- // consider alignment
- int count_left = sizeof(_Left) / (
- static_cast<const char *>(static_cast<const void *>(&_Left[1]))
- - static_cast<const char *>(static_cast<const void *>(&_Left[0]))
- );
- int count_right = sizeof(_Right) / (
- static_cast<const char *>(static_cast<const void *>(&_Right[1]))
- - static_cast<const char *>(static_cast<const void *>(&_Right[0]))
- );
- if(count_right != count_left)
- return false;
- while(count_left-- > 0){
- if(_Left[count_left] == _Right[count_left])
- continue;
- return false;
- }
- return true;
- }
- };
- template <class T>
- int test_array(T)
- {
- const char * testfile = boost::archive::tmpnam(NULL);
- BOOST_REQUIRE(NULL != testfile);
- // test array of objects
- const T a_array[10]={T(),T(),T(),T(),T(),T(),T(),T(),T(),T()};
- {
- test_ostream os(testfile, TEST_STREAM_FLAGS);
- test_oarchive oa(os, TEST_ARCHIVE_FLAGS);
- oa << boost::serialization::make_nvp("a_array", a_array);
- }
- {
- T a_array1[10];
- test_istream is(testfile, TEST_STREAM_FLAGS);
- test_iarchive ia(is, TEST_ARCHIVE_FLAGS);
- ia >> boost::serialization::make_nvp("a_array", a_array1);
- array_equal_to/*<A[10]>*/ Compare;
- BOOST_CHECK(Compare(a_array, a_array1));
- }
- {
- T a_array1[9];
- test_istream is(testfile, TEST_STREAM_FLAGS);
- BOOST_TRY {
- test_iarchive ia(is, TEST_ARCHIVE_FLAGS);
- bool exception_invoked = false;
- BOOST_TRY {
- ia >> boost::serialization::make_nvp("a_array", a_array1);
- }
- BOOST_CATCH (boost::archive::archive_exception ae){
- BOOST_CHECK(
- boost::archive::archive_exception::array_size_too_short
- == ae.code
- );
- exception_invoked = true;
- }
- BOOST_CATCH_END
- BOOST_CHECK(exception_invoked);
- }
- BOOST_CATCH (boost::archive::archive_exception ae){}
- BOOST_CATCH_END
- }
- std::remove(testfile);
- return EXIT_SUCCESS;
- }
- int test_main( int /* argc */, char* /* argv */[] )
- {
- int res = test_array(A());
- // test an int array for which optimized versions should be available
- if (res == EXIT_SUCCESS)
- res = test_array(0);
- return res;
- }
- // EOF
